The Eezi-Awn Fun Roof Top Tent comes packed with the same great features that the Jazz Roof Top Tent does, however it also it also includes an additional sewn-in covered entrance. This portion provides you with excellent protection against the elements and double by allowing you to fir the optional annex / add-a-room sold separately). This model of Eezi-Awn Tent is an excellent choice for those who intend to use it in average weather conditions. For those who are trekking across the globe and looking for a tent that will hold up to the most inclement of weather, we recommend considering the Series 3 Tents. Continue reading below to learn more about the quality of this Roof Top Tent and determine if it's the right choice for you.

As mentioned above, the materials used to construct the Eezi-Awn Fun Roof Top Tent is identical to the Jazz Tent, but differs some from the Series 3 and Xklusiv line-up that Eezi-Awn offers. Let's dig a little deeper to review the overall construction - As with most Roof Top Tents, the Fun Tent still utilizes a folding platform design which allows for it to be set up or stowed away within mere moments. A double stitched 260-gram poly-cotton ripstop that is coated with Teflon is what will shield you from Mother Nature, while an 80% mesh screen with trapezoidal microfiber protects your crew from mosquitos and other creepy-crawlies lurking about. Seeing as the weather is unpredictable when out among nature, an elevated PVC rainfly will be included to shield you from rain and snow. When your tent is stored away a 700 Denier PVC Roof Tent Cover will keep it protected from the elements and harsh UV rays.

While durability of a product is certainly the most important factor, the features of it follow as a close second for most of us. Let's face it, we trek off of the beaten path to enjoy views that can't be found when in the city. To help you get the most out of your adventure, the engineers at Eezi-Awn have designed the Eezi-Awn Fun Roof Top Tent with 4 large doors and windows. Incorporated in all 4 is mesh and privacy panels. This unique design provides you with an excellent view of your surrounding landscape. Included with your Eezi-Awn Roof Top Tent will be a 2.5 inch thick hi-density foam mattress (for maximum comfort) and their patented anodized aluminum extension ladder which allows for easy entry and exit of your sleeping quarters.
